About Sliding Rock Golf Course

Sliding Rock Golf Course is a scenic alpine golf course located high on Laurel Ridge, just two miles west of Jennerstown, Pennsylvania. Family owned and operated since 1939, this par 35, 9-hole course offers a picturesque setting along the historic Route 30 Lincoln Highway. In summary

Sliding Rock Golf Course is praised for its friendly and welcoming staff, affordable pricing, and scenic views, making it a popular choice for beginners and budget-conscious golfers. The course layout, while challenging for novices, features short holes and small greens, which some experienced players might find less appealing. A few visitors mention maintenance issues such as overgrown greens and limited parking, but overall, the course offers a pleasant and enjoyable golfing experience.
